The Germany Cytokine Release Syndrome (CRS) Treatment Market by Application encompasses the various therapeutic interventions designed to manage and mitigate CRS, a potentially life-threatening systemic inflammatory response triggered by immunotherapies such as CAR T-cell therapy and monoclonal antibodies. As immunotherapy gains prominence in oncology and other fields, the demand for effective CRS management solutions has surged, positioning this market as a critical component of the broader immuno-oncology landscape.
Oncology: The primary application, focusing on CRS management in cancer patients receiving immunotherapies like CAR T-cell therapy.
Autoimmune Diseases: Addressing CRS-like cytokine storms in autoimmune conditions treated with biologics or immunomodulators.
Infectious Diseases: Managing cytokine storms associated with severe infectious diseases, including COVID-19 and other viral infections.
Transplantation: Preventing or treating cytokine release phenomena post-organ or stem cell transplants.
Rising Adoption of Immunotherapies: Increasing use of CAR T-cell therapies and monoclonal antibodies in oncology fuels demand for CRS management solutions.
Development of Targeted Therapies: Focus on cytokine inhibitors like IL-6 antagonists (e.g., tocilizumab) to specifically counteract CRS symptoms.
Growing Awareness and Diagnostic Precision: Enhanced diagnostic tools enable early detection and intervention, improving patient outcomes.
Regulatory Approvals and Guidelines: Evolving policies support the approval and reimbursement of CRS treatments, facilitating market growth.
Integration of Personalized Medicine: Tailoring CRS management based on patient-specific cytokine profiles and genetic markers.

1. What is Cytokine Release Syndrome (CRS)? CRS is a systemic inflammatory response caused by the rapid release of cytokines, often triggered by immunotherapies like CAR T-cell therapy.
2. Why is CRS management important in Germany? Effective CRS management is crucial to ensure the safety and efficacy of immunotherapies, which are increasingly used in cancer treatment.
3. Which applications dominate the CRS treatment market in Germany? Oncology remains the dominant application, followed by autoimmune diseases and infectious diseases.
4. What are the main therapies used for CRS treatment? Key therapies include cytokine inhibitors such as tocilizumab, corticosteroids, and supportive care measures.
